Digital televisions: A growing household commodity

by Marjorie Dorfman on Dec 29, 2007 at 05:14 PM

According to the Consumer Electronics Association (CEA), over 50 percent (approximately 57 million) of American households now own a digital TV. Figures are based on market and research data from the manufacturers of television and consumer electronics that compose the association as well as consumer research.
